github提交信息:A与B一起提交



谁能解释为什么GitHub中的提交会显示以下信息'Contributor-A' committed with 'Contributor-B' on 15 Feb

这是否意味着"贡献者-A"是

作者(他没有对主服务器的推送访问权限),而"贡献者-B"是提交者/维护者?

那为什么没有创建用于合并此提交的 PR?或者这是否意味着有一个关于此提交的封闭 PR,但维护者没有通过 Web 界面合并它,而是执行变基或挑选以包含它?

非常感谢!

。维护者没有通过 Web 界面合并它,而是执行变基或挑选以包含它?

我能够通过从另一个分支挑选提交并直接推送到当前分支来获得这一点 - GitHub 上的一个例子。

分支之间推送代码不需要拉取请求。拉取请求是一种允许开发人员在分支之间合并之前协作处理更改的方法。

当然,当拉取请求通过 Web 界面通过"变基和合并"策略合并时,就会发生这种情况,但我不确定这是否是唯一的情况。

贡献者 A 于 2 月 15 日与贡献者 B 承诺。

贡献者 A 提交了拉取请求,贡献者 B 有效地合并了它。

它可能发生在其他场景中,如下所述:如何应用 git 补丁,就好像作者提交到我的存储库一样?

最新更新